JPMorgan U.S. Momentum Factor ETF (NYSEARCA:JMOM) Sees Significant Increase in Short Interest

JPMorgan U.S. Momentum Factor ETF (NYSEARCA:JMOMGet Free Report) saw a significant increase in short interest during the month of August. As of August 14th, there was short interest totaling 98,094 shares, an increase of 145.4% from the July 30th total of 39,970 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 128,392 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 0.8 days. Approximately 0.3% of the shares of the company are short sold.

About JPMorgan U.S. Momentum Factor ETF

The JPMorgan U.S. Momentum Factor ETF (JMOM)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the JP Morgan US Momentum Factor index. The fund tracks an index of US large-cap companies with strong momentum, weighted by optimized market-cap. JMOM was launched on Nov 8, 2017 and is managed by JPMorgan Chase.
